Sut mae defnyddio grep lluosog yn Unix?

How do I grep multiple values in a file?

Mae'r gystrawen grep sylfaenol wrth chwilio patrymau lluosog mewn ffeil yn cynnwys defnyddio the grep command followed by strings and the name of the file or its path. The patterns need to be enclosed using single quotes and separated by the pipe symbol. Use the backslash before pipe | for regular expressions.

How do you add two grep commands?

Dau bosibilrwydd:

  1. Eu grwpio: {grep 'substring1' file1.txt grep 'substring2' file2.txt}> outfile.txt. …
  2. Defnyddiwch y gweithredwr ailgyfeirio atodol >> ar gyfer yr ail ailgyfeirio: grep 'substring1' file1.txt> outfile.txt grep 'substring2' file2.txt >> outfile.txt.

How do you use extended grep?

Mynegiant Rheolaidd Grep

In its simplest form, when no regular expression type is given, grep interpret search patterns as basic regular expressions. To interpret the pattern as an extended regular expression, use the -E ( or –extended-regexp ) option.

How do I combine grep and find?

Combining find and grep

  1. We begin with the ‘find’ command itself.
  2. The ‘. …
  3. I use the “-type f” argument to tell the find command to only look at files. …
  4. The find command ‘exec’ argument lets you execute a command, in this case the grep command.
  5. The “grep ‘needle'” part of the command looks like a normal grep command.

Sut mae gafael mewn geiriau lluosog mewn un llinell?

Sut mae gafael ar batrymau lluosog?

  1. Defnyddiwch ddyfyniadau sengl yn y patrwm: grep 'pattern *' file1 file2.
  2. Nesaf defnyddiwch ymadroddion rheolaidd estynedig: egrep 'pattern1 | pattern2' *. py.
  3. Yn olaf, rhowch gynnig ar gregyn / oses hŷn Unix: grep -e pattern1 -e pattern2 *. pl.
  4. Opsiwn arall i grepio dau dant: grep mewnbwn 'word1 | word2'.

How do I grep multiple folders?

I gynnwys pob is-gyfeiriadur mewn chwiliad, ychwanegwch y gweithredwr -r i'r gorchymyn grep. Mae'r gorchymyn hwn yn argraffu'r cyfatebiadau ar gyfer pob ffeil yn y cyfeiriadur cyfredol, yr is-gyfeiriaduron, a'r union lwybr gydag enw'r ffeil.

Sut ydych chi'n cyfarch cymeriadau arbennig?

I gyd-fynd â chymeriad sy'n arbennig o grep –E, rhowch sblash cefn () o flaen y cymeriad. Fel rheol mae'n symlach defnyddio grep –F pan nad oes angen paru patrwm arbennig arnoch chi.

Sut ydw i'n grep o fewn ffolder?

GREP: Argraffu Mynegiant Rheolaidd Byd-eang/Parser/Prosesydd/Rhaglen. Gallwch ddefnyddio hwn i chwilio'r cyfeiriadur cyfredol. Gallwch chi nodi -R ar gyfer “recursive”, sy'n golygu bod y rhaglen yn chwilio ym mhob is-ffolder, a'u his-ffolderi, ac is-ffolderi eu his-ffolder, ac ati grep -R “eich gair”.

Sut mae gafael mewn ffeil yn Linux?

Sut i ddefnyddio'r gorchymyn grep yn Linux

  1. Cystrawen Gorchymyn Grep: grep [opsiynau] PATTERN [FILE…]…
  2. Enghreifftiau o ddefnyddio 'grep'
  3. grep foo / ffeil / enw. …
  4. grep -i “foo” / ffeil / enw. …
  5. grep 'gwall 123' / ffeil / enw. …
  6. grep -r “192.168.1.5” / etc /…
  7. grep -w “foo” / ffeil / enw. …
  8. egrep -w 'gair1 | gair2' / ffeil / enw.

What is extended regular expression in Unix?

POSIX Extended Regular Expressions

The Extended Regular Expressions or ERE flavor standardizes a flavor similar to the one used by the UNIX egrep command. “Extended” is relative to the original UNIX grep, which only had bracket expressions, dot, caret, dollar and star. An ERE support these just like a BRE.

Pa orchymyn sy'n argraffu pob llinell gyda dau gymeriad yn UNIX yn union?

Grep searches the named input FILEs (or standard input if no files are named, or the file name – is given) for lines containing a match to the given PATTERN. By default, grep prints the matching lines. In addition, two variant programs egrep and fgrep are available.

Sut mae defnyddio dod o hyd i yn Linux?

Mae'r gorchymyn dod o hyd i defnyddio i chwilio a dod o hyd i'r rhestr o ffeiliau a chyfeiriaduron yn seiliedig ar amodau rydych chi'n eu nodi ar gyfer ffeiliau sy'n cyfateb i'r dadleuon. gellir defnyddio dod o hyd i orchymyn mewn amrywiaeth o amodau fel y gallwch ddod o hyd i ffeiliau yn ôl caniatâd, defnyddwyr, grwpiau, mathau o ffeiliau, dyddiad, maint, a meini prawf posibl eraill.

What does grep exec do?

Find exec causes find command to execute the given task once per file is matched. It will place the name of the file wherever we put the {} placeholder. It is mainly used to combine with other commands to execute certain tasks. For example: find exec grep can print files with certain content.

How do I print a grep filename?

Casgliad - Grep o ffeiliau ac arddangos enw'r ffeil

grep -n enw ffeil ‘string’ : Gorfodi grep i ychwanegu rhagddodiad pob llinell allbwn gyda rhif y llinell yn ei ffeil mewnbwn. grep –with-filename ffeil ‘word’ NEU grep -H ‘bar’ file1 file2 file3 : Argraffwch enw’r ffeil ar gyfer pob cyfatebiaeth.

Hoffi'r swydd hon? Rhannwch â'ch ffrindiau:
OS Heddiw